Gratus, a soldier of Caligula's bodyguard, who, after the assassination of that emperor, discovered and drew Claudius from his hiding-place in the palace, and presented him to the soldiers as a Germanicus, the proper heir to the empire. * Josephus Antiq. xix. 3. ยง 1 * comp. Suet. Claud. 10 * Dion Cass. Ix. 1.
